Packing for a backpacking trip is an art form in itself. It requires precision to squeeze everything you need into a relatively small space without sacrificing convenience. A well-packed backpack can make or break your journey, so it's essential to master the skills involved.
Here are some tricks to help you pack like a pro:
* Opt for a backpack that is the right size and fit for your needs.
* Roll your clothes to save space.
* Utilize packing cubes or compression bags.
* Rank your items by importance and pack the essentials first.
* Distribute the weight of your backpack evenly.

Ultimate Packing Guide: Backpacker's Essential Items
Hitting the trail unburdened? A well-packed backpack is your best friend on any adventure. Don't fall prey to the urge to overpack! Start with the essentials. A sturdy, well-fitting backpack is a must, along with a lightweight blanket and a durable tent. Prioritize garments that's both versatile and quick-drying. Remember a reliable hydration reservoir to stay refreshed. Pack some essential first aid supplies and don't forget a compass for navigating the terrain.
- Pack light! Every ounce counts when you're on the go.
- Choose multi-purpose items to save space.
- Roll your clothes instead of folding them to maximize space.
